The song is actually called "I'll Be Around" and it is by The Spinners. They released the song in 1972.

The song was used in the General Motors commercial back in 2002. It wasn't Mitsubishi.

Ameriquest Financial also used the song in their commercial this past summer.

There was a sorta remake of this song made by a male rapper called Rappin' 4-Tay.

It was released on his 1994 album release Don't Fight The Feelin' and the song sampled The Spinner's I'll Be Around while he did his rappin' and then the chorus from the song.
